8 $400 Question from H1 Define the following terms: Acute Angle Obtuse Angle Right Angle

9 $400 Answer from Definitions An acute angle is an angle with degrees less than 90, an obtuse angle is an angle with degrees more than 90, and a right angle is an angle with degrees of 90.

10 $500 Question from Definitions Define the following terms: Quadrilateral Parallelogram Rhombus Trapezoid

11 $500 Answer from Definitions A Quadrilateral is a four-sided polygon. A Parallelogram is quadrilateral with 2 sets of parallel sides. A Rhombus is a parallelogram with 4 congruent sides. A Trapezoid is a quadrilateral with exactly one set of parallel sides.

32 $100 Question from Hodgepodge Define the term: Line

33 $100 Answer from Hodgepodge A series of all points continuing infinitely in opposite directions.

34 $200 Question from Hodgepodge Define the terms: Segment(line), Ray

35 $200 Answer from Hodgepodge Segment (line): a series of all points continuing in opposite directions between 2 inclusive endpoints. Ray: A series of all points continuing infinitely in one direction from 1 inclusive endpoint

38 $400 Question from H4 Define the following term: Polygon

39 $400 Answer from Hodgepodge A polygon is a closed figure, formed by segments, and its sides do not cross.
